The best reusable bottle for travel and flying
What is the best reusable bottle for travel and flying?
For travel the Fressko Move 660ml is the pick — empty through security, then one fountain fill covers a long-haul leg, and 12 hours hot or 24 cold means it works as a tea bottle on the plane and a water bottle on arrival.
Evidence91/100, the highest score of any bottle in our database; leakproof seal for a packed carry-on and a 660ml capacity that clears a full flight without a refill request.

How we decided
Every product carries one 0–100 overall score built from the same six sub-scores: seal integrity, thermal performance, cleanability, materials safety, repairability and cost per year of ownership. Category-specific weightings are published on each product page.

Related questions
- Can you take a reusable bottle through airport security?
- Yes, as long as it is empty. Empty it before the screening point and refill at a fountain or ask cabin crew once you are through — that is the whole reason a travel bottle earns its space.
- What size bottle is best for flying?
- Around 600ml to 750ml. It covers a long-haul leg without a refill, still fits a seat-back pocket, and is not so heavy that you resent carrying it around a city on arrival.
- Will an insulated bottle sweat in a bag?
- No. Vacuum insulation means the outer wall stays near room temperature, so a cold bottle does not condense onto clothing or a laptop in the same compartment.
